Caleb joined the firm in August 2025. He has a strong background in criminal defense, public service, international law, veterans advocacy, and immigration.
Before joining Ritsema Law, Caleb worked with the Colorado Office of the State Public Defender in the Boulder Regional Office, where he handled county court trials, appeals, and post-conviction matters. He is particularly experienced in appellate work and post-conviction relief.
Caleb has been recognized for his commitment to access to justice, earning National Pro Bono Honor Roll honors and being named Pro Bono Law Student of the Year. He remains active in the legal community through the American Bar Association, International Bar Association, National LGBTQ+ Bar, and Colorado bar associations.
Outside of practice, Caleb coaches the CU Law Philip C. Jessup International Law Moot Court team, speaks French, and is a dual U.S.–Canadian citizen. His approach to advocacy is informed by a global perspective and a deep commitment to serving clients with compassion and respect.
